Kolkata: The brawl between the Club Secretary and the Football Secretary was going bad to worse in the last few weeks in Kingfisher East Bengal. Every time when the Club Secretary Kalyan Majumder was asked about the performance of the team, he targeted Football Secretary Santosh Bhattacharya for all the blame and responsibility in the last few weeks. The way Kalyan Majumder was attacking the other East Bengal official, the turmoil started to annoy the team and the fans as well. Today, in an interaction with
www.xtratime.in , Football Secretary Santosh Bhattacharya said, "I don't want to be the Football Secretary anymore. I have informed the club about my wish to step down. I told the club in the last season as well that I would no longer be associated with such designation anymore. But later continued after a few officials personally requested me. But enough is enough now." Though, it will be the club which will take the final call on his request. No doubt, with the way the Club Secretary has started creating trouble in the Red and Gold camp, the team has started to get affected as well of late. The latest issue with Santosh Bhattacharya has been another addition to that list.
On the other hand, Kingfisher East Bengal forward Willis Plaza is on his way to Trinidad and Tobago to play the 2018 FIFA World Cup Qualifiers Russia and has left India today in the morning. The Caribbean forward has been the highest goal scorer for the Red and Gold brigade as he has already netted 7 times in this season.
The East Bengal no.9 will join his national team as they will play two FIFA World Cup Qualifying games against Panama on 25th March and 29th March against Mexico.
Though the forward will not have similar problems which Haitian midfielder Sony Norde will have when the Mohun Bagan superstar will play Bengaluru FC, immediately after playing his national team fixture for Haiti. East Bengal's next match will be on 9th April against Mohun Bagan and Plaza will not have much problems in gelling with the side.
